Donato Name: Complete Etymology, Meaning & Popularity Analysis
Summary
The name Donato has Italian origins and means 'gifted'. It evolved from the Latin 'Donatus'. Throughout history, it has been associated with Christian saints, contributing to its popularity. The name conveys a sense of tradition and cultural identity, with no direct biblical relevance. Notable individuals with this name include artists and architects who have made significant contributions to their fields.

Etymology & Cultural Background of "Donato"
Pronunciation
/doʊˈnɑːtoʊ/
Origin
Italian
Etymology
The name Donato is derived from the Latin name 'Donatus', which means 'given' or 'gifted'. It has historical roots in early Christian contexts, where it was often used to signify a person who was given to God.
Meaning
gifted
Language Evolution
Donatus, Donato
Historical Usage
The name gained popularity in Italy during the Middle Ages, particularly among Christians, due to the veneration of saints with the name, including Saint Donatus.
Variants & Derivatives
Don, Donnie, Donato
Modern Popularity & Image
Today, Donato is viewed as a traditional and somewhat classic name, often associated with Italian heritage and culture.
Famous People
Donato Bramante - an influential Italian architect of the Renaissance, Donato di Niccolò di Betto Bardi - a renowned Italian sculptor, known as Donatello

"Donato" Popularity Across American Generations
Generation | Gender | Rank | Total Names |
---|---|---|---|
G.I. Generation (1901-1927) | Boy | 1161st of 7545 | 590 |
Silent Generation (1928-1945) | Boy | 1412th of 6773 | 427 |
Baby Boomers (1946-1964) | Boy | 1542nd of 7552 | 491 |
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980) | Boy | 1819th of 10718 | 394 |
Millennials (Gen Y) (1981-1996) | Boy | 2402nd of 16616 | 426 |
Generation Z (Gen Z or Zoomers) (1997-2012) | Boy | 3316th of 24088 | 473 |
Generation Alpha (2013-2024) | Boy | 4176th of 23106 | 296 |
